Company Overview

Københavns Universitet (KU) is a highly regarded research institution with a strong focus on advancing scientific knowledge and innovation. Our university values academic excellence, diversity, and collaboration.

We are seeking an exceptional researcher to join our Department of Biology as a postdoctoral researcher. The successful candidate will have the opportunity to contribute to cutting-edge research projects, collaborate with renowned scientists, and develop their skills in population genomics and whole genome sequencing analysis.
